Transaction 2d423f5162b24cdafa4d44faa2a55098415ca7c0b71f08de9cc25c62bced9957

4 Input
1 Outputs
  • 2d423f5162b24cdafa4d44faa2a55098415ca7c0b71f08de9cc25c62bced9957:0
  • value  5119502
    address  3BiC6DQHADaaPfPjYcdnSbKL7tVo9tYi5i